Steel Portal Frame Building  Material List



Components Specification
Embedded parts
Anchor bolt M24
High strength bolt M20,10.9S
Common bolt M20
Turn buckle M20
Galvanized bolts M12

Brace

M12
Main steel frame
Steel column(Q355B) HN346*174*6*9
Wind column(Q355B) HN298*149*5.5*8
Roof truss(Q355B) HN(580-298)*149*5.5*8
Tie rod ∅89*3.0
Horizontal bracing ∅20 steel bar
Column bracing ∅20 steel bar
Roof purlin(Galvanized) C160*50*20*2.0
Wall purlin(Galvanized) C160*50*20*2.0
Connecting plate 6~20mm steel sheet

FAQ


Q: What is a steel portal frame building?

A: A steel portal frame building is a type of structure commonly used for large, open-span buildings like warehouses, factories, and retail spaces. The building's frame consists of steel columns and horizontal beams (called portal frames) that create clear spans between supports, providing flexibility in the interior space. This design is known for its strength, cost-effectiveness, and ability to cover large areas without internal supports.


Q: How much does a steel portal frame building cost?

A: The cost of a steel portal frame building depends on several factors, including size, design complexity, location, and any additional features such as insulation or office spaces. On average, the construction cost ranges from $15 to $35 per square foot. However, custom designs, high-quality materials, and specific requirements can drive the price higher. It is important to get a detailed quote from a supplier based on your specific needs.


Q: How long does it take to build a steel portal frame building?

A: The construction time for a steel portal frame building is generally shorter than traditional buildings. Depending on the size and complexity, construction can take anywhere from 3 to 12 weeks. Since the components are prefabricated off-site and only need assembly on-site, the building process is much quicker. The speed of construction also depends on factors such as site preparation, foundation work, and weather conditions.


Q: What is the lifespan of a steel portal frame building?

A: A steel portal frame building can last up to 50-100 years or more, depending on the quality of materials used, maintenance, and environmental conditions. Steel is resistant to common issues like rot, pests, and warping, which increases the longevity of the structure. However, regular maintenance, such as checking for corrosion and repainting, can help extend the life of the building.

Q: How is a steel portal frame building foundation constructed?

A: The foundation for a steel portal frame building typically consists of a concrete slab or pad foundation that supports the steel columns. The foundation must be designed to handle the load of the structure, taking into account the size of the building, soil conditions, and local climate. In some cases, additional foundation work, such as deep piling or reinforced concrete, may be required for larger buildings or poor soil conditions.
